Census race profile
Major Census race and ethnicity groups shown as a share of total population.
| Group | OR-SD-14 | State | National |
|---|---|---|---|
▶White (Non-Hispanic)(13) | 70.8% | 77.7% | 63.3% |
▶Hispanic / Latino(19) | 12.4% | 11.6% | 16.2% |
Multiracial / Other | 6.7% | 3.7% | 2.3% |
▶Asian(6) | 6.6% | 3.8% | 4.9% |
▶Black / African American(13) | 2.3% | 1.8% | 12.4% |
▶Middle Eastern / North African(11) | 1.7% | — | 0.9% |
▶Native American / Alaska Native(3) | 0.8% | 1.3% | 0.9% |
▶Native Hawaiian / Pacific Islander(5) | 0.4% | 0.1% | 0.1% |
